Age model of sediment core MD95-2041

0.035 to 1.615 m tunde to MD95-2042, 1.715 to 6.415 m age model of Voelker et al. (2009), below 6.765 m tuned to MD95-2042 on GISP2 chronology but taking % Neogloboquadrina pachyderma s peak boundaries into account for H8, H4, H5, and some GS
